Sylvain Toutant
President & CEO
SAQ

With a degree in administration from the Université du Québec à Trois-Rivières, Sylvain Toutant has been active in the retailing field for more than 15 years, most notably as President and Chief Executive Officer of Réno-Dépôt inc.

He began his career in 1985 at General Motors of Canada in Montréal. His marked interest for marketing and retailing took him to Publicité Martin, where he worked as an advertising administrator. In March 1987, he joined Groupe Val Royal, the predecessor of Réno-Dépôt inc.

His first position at Val Royal was marketing coordinator of the Brico Centre Division. Then he successively held the positions of outlet manager, director of advertising and director of marketing for Groupe Val Royal.
In 1992 and 1993, Mr. Toutant took part in the setting-up of Réno-Dépôt, whose Vice-President, Marketing, he became in 1994. As such, he was one of the main artisans of Réno-Dépôt’s growth and helped to make the company one of the most admired in Québec.

In 1997, in addition to his responsibilities in Québec, Mr. Toutant was directed by the French group Castorama, then-owner of Réno-Dépôt inc., to carry out a complete review of Castorama’s marketing position in Brazil.

Beginning in 1998, as Vice-President, Marketing and Real Estate, he was actively involved in implementing the Réno-Dépôt concept in Ontario under The Building Box banner.

In 2000, Mr. Toutant was appointed Vice-President, Merchandising and Marketing, of Réno-Dépôt inc. He was promoted to the position of President and Chief Executive Officer in 2001.

In late 2003, following the acquisition of Réno-Dépôt by RONA, Sylvain Toutant served as President and Chief Executive Officer of Boutiques San Francisco incorporées, where he helped the company to develop a business recovery plan.

Sylvain Toutant was chosen one of the 2001 winners of the annual Top 40 Under 40 competition. Created by Caldwell International, the competition spotlights the achievements of Canadians who have become leaders in their fields before turning 40.

In 2003, Mr. Toutant was named a New Performer in the Executive category, an honour awarded by the Perform firm to business leaders who have made an exceptional contribution to Québec’s economic growth. In the same year, he also received an Award of Distinction from Concordia University’s John Molson School of Management.

Mr. Toutant sits on the boards of directors of the Sainte-Justine Hospital Foundation, the PH Desrosiers Foundation and Ski Québec Alpin. He is also a member of the Young Presidents’ Organization.

Mr. Toutant is married and is the father of three boys.
